Dibrujan No 2
Dibrujan No 2 is a village located in Margherita subdivision of Tinsukia district in Assam, India. It is situated 59km away from district headquarter Margherita. Margherita is the sub-district headquarter of Dibrujan No 2 village. As per 2009 stats, Brahmajan is the gram panchayat of Dibrujan No 2 village.

About Dibrujan No 2
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dibrujan No 2 is 290833. The village spans a total geographical area of 180.03 hectares. Digboi is nearest town to Dibrujan No 2 village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Dibrujan No 2
According to the 2011 Census, Dibrujan No 2 has a total population of about 860, with approximately 416 males and 444 females. The sex ratio is around 1067 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 197 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 5 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 40.93%, with male literacy at about 49.52% and female literacy near 32.88%. There are around 168 households in the village. Connectivity of Dibrujan No 2
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dibrujan No 2. As per the 2011 stats, Dibrujan No 2 had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within village |
